How To Fix HRCMP00MODULES140 - Error when saving the infotype record with grant date &


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: HRCMP00MODULES - Messages for function modules for the "Compensation" area

  • Message number: 140

  • Message text: Error when saving the infotype record with grant date &

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message HRCMP00MODULES140 - Error when saving the infotype record with grant date & ?

    The SAP error message HRCMP00MODULES140 typically occurs when there is an issue related to the infotype record being saved, particularly when it involves a grant date that is not valid or does not meet the required criteria. This error is often encountered in the context of Human Capital Management (HCM) modules, especially when dealing with employee data.

    Cause:

    1. Invalid Grant Date: The grant date specified in the infotype record may not be valid. This could be due to it being in the past, outside of the allowed date range, or not matching the expected format.
    2. Missing Required Fields: There may be other mandatory fields in the infotype that are not filled out correctly or are missing.
    3.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to save changes to the infotype.
    4. Custom Validation Logic: If there are custom validations or enhancements in place, they may be causing the error due to specific business rules not being met.

    Solution:

    1. Check Grant Date: Verify that the grant date entered is valid. Ensure it falls within the acceptable range and is formatted correctly.
    2. Complete Required Fields: Ensure that all mandatory fields in the infotype are filled out correctly. Check for any additional fields that may be required based on your organization's configuration.
    3. Review Authorizations: Confirm that the user has the necessary authorizations to make changes to the infotype. If not, contact your SAP security team to adjust permissions.
    4. Consult Custom Logic: If there are custom validations or enhancements, review them to ensure that the data being entered meets all necessary criteria.
    5. Check for System Notes: Look for any system notes or messages that may provide additional context about the error. This can often be found in the application log or by using transaction codes like SLG1.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: You may want to use transaction codes like PA30 (Maintain HR Master Data) to review the infotype and make necessary adjustments.
    • S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error message or provide additional troubleshooting steps.
    • Documentation: Review the SAP HCM documentation for details on the specific infotype you are working with, as it may provide insights into required fields and valid data ranges.
